The Power of Compound Interest:

Let’s start with a simple truth: time is your greatest ally in building wealth. Saving early allows your money to grow exponentially through the magic of compound interest. Even small contributions made in your 20s can potentially outpace larger contributions made later in life.

 

Illustrative Example: Imagine two individuals, Sarah and Tom, both age 25. Sarah starts saving $200 per month for retirement, while Tom decides to wait until he's 35 to start saving. Assuming a 7% annual return, by the time they reach age 65, Sarah's investments would have grown to over $566,000, whereas Tom's would only be around $254,000.

Explanation: This dramatic difference is due to the power of compound interest. By starting early, Sarah's money has more time to grow and compound on itself, leading to exponential growth over time.

 

Mitigating Financial Risks:

Life is unpredictable, and unforeseen circumstances can derail even the best-laid plans. By starting to save for retirement early, you build a financial safety net that can buffer against unexpected expenses, job loss, or health issues.

 

Emergency Fund Importance: In addition to retirement savings, it's crucial to build an emergency fund to cover unexpected expenses like medical bills or job loss. By starting to save early, you create a financial safety net that can protect you during times of uncertainty without jeopardizing your long-term retirement goals.

Protecting Against Market Volatility: Starting early also allows you to weather market fluctuations more effectively. With a longer time horizon, you have more opportunities to ride out market downturns and benefit from long-term growth.

 

Maximizing Tax Advantages:

 

Tax-Advantaged Retirement Accounts: Retirement accounts such as 401(k)s, IRAs, and Roth IRAs offer significant tax benefits that can supercharge your savings. Contributions to traditional 401(k)s and IRAs are typically tax-deductible, reducing your taxable income and allowing your investments to grow tax-deferred until retirement.

Employer Matching Contributions: Many employers offer matching contributions to retirement plans, effectively giving you free money towards your retirement savings. By starting early and contributing enough to qualify for these employer matches, you can maximize your retirement savings potential.

Overcoming Procrastination and Excuses:

 

Setting Specific Goals: Break down your retirement savings goals into manageable milestones and set a timeline for achieving them. Whether it's saving a certain amount by a specific age or reaching a target retirement income, having clear objectives can help motivate you to take action.

Automating Contributions: Take advantage of automatic contributions to retirement accounts to make saving effortless. By setting up automatic transfers from your paycheck or bank account, you can ensure consistent savings without having to think about it.
